Michael Hartley has officially joined the Hawks, after being selected in the 2019 pre-season draft.
Hartley has been training with the club since the start of pre-season, after declining a contract extension with the Bombers earlier this month.
The now-26-year-old spent two years on Collingwood’s rookie list in 2013-2014. Delisted after dual shoulder surgeries, Hartley fought his way back through Coburg’s VFL side and was eventually selected by Essendon with Pick 68 in the 2015 draft.
Making his debut in Round 2 2016, the defender went onto play 44 games for the Dons.
Standing at 198cm, Hartley will bolster Hawthorn’s key defensive stocks, joining the likes of James Frawley and Sam Frost.
